All Creatures Great and Small

All Creatures Great and Small by James Herriott, 442 pages

I'm possibly the last person on earth to discover this charming memoir, but I'm still going to crow about it. Told in episodes centering on the odd characters (both human and animal) in rural Yorkshire, Herriott's book covers his first couple of years as a country vet, treating everything from spoiled dogs to neglected cattle. Throughout it all, there's a wry sense of humor, enhanced in the audiobook by wonderful narrator Christopher Timothy. I absolutely loved this, and I'll definitely be reading Herriott's other two memoirs.
